A Tiptoe through the Graveyard

Roots Television founder Marcy Brown, and Director of Operations Samantha Butterworth, had a chance to tiptoe through the Bingham Cemetery with tour guide extraordinaire Brad Jencks. For those of you keeping track, Brad was the well-deserving winner of our Wild Roots video contest this summer. Only Brad was too busy traveling across the country on a genealogy quest to accept his prize!

When we finally caught up with Brad, he was waist deep in his work as the lookup volunteer for the cemetery and organizing a new Veterans' Memorial. But he made the time to take us on a fantastic tour of the site, introducing us to his favorite occupants and sharing story after story of the living family members who still visit the grounds to pay their respects.

Brad was gracious enough to step in front of the camera and share a few tips for any other scouts looking to undertake a cemetery project. We're happy to welcome Brad to the Roots Television family, and we hope his good work and dedication inspire other youths to take a peek into their own pasts.
